doberman Posté(e) le 6 novembre 2006 Posté(e) le 6 novembre 2006 bonjour a tous, j'essai de faire exécuter une meme commande sur plussieur de mes fichier a l'aide d'un script mais cela ne veu pas fonctionner. je vous joint le journal du script quand je le lance avec SAS.Mon script a la mase est tres simple, je demande juste de changé un texte dans mon cartouche. Script a Entrez le nom du dessin à ouvrir <.>: C:/Documents and Settings/utilisateur/Bureau/Nouveau dossier/R+2.dwg Ouverture d'un fichier de format AutoCAD 2000.Remplacement de [sas_____.pfb] par [sANSS___.TTF].Remplacement de [CENT.SHX] par [simplex.shx].Remplacement de [iSO8] par [simplex.shx].Remplacement de [romanc8] par [simplex.shx].Remplacement de [ROMANS8] par [simplex.shx].Régénération de la présentation.Régénération du modèle. AutoCAD Express Tools Copyright © 2002-2004 Autodesk, Inc. Utilitaires de menu AutoCAD chargés.; erreur: type d'argument incorrect: FILE nil AutoCAD Express Tools Copyright © 2002-2004 Autodesk, Inc.MOVEBAK command loaded. Type "ssx" at a Command: prompt or (ssx) at any object selection prompt.Commande: _scriptEntrez un nom de fichier script. Settings\utilisateur\Bureau\Nouveau dossier\R+2.scr>: C:\speratoscipt\scrit.sc "scrit.sc.scr": Impossible de trouver le fichier. Commande: _qsaveEntrez le nom du dessin à ouvrir <.>: C:/Documents and Settings/utilisateur/Bureau/Nouveau dossier/R+2.dwg Ouverture d'un fichier de format AutoCAD 2000.Remplacement de [sas_____.pfb] par [sANSS___.TTF].Remplacement de [CENT.SHX] par [simplex.shx].Remplacement de [iSO8] par [simplex.shx].Remplacement de [romanc8] par [simplex.shx].Remplacement de [ROMANS8] par [simplex.shx].Régénération de la présentation.Régénération du modèle. AutoCAD Express Tools Copyright © 2002-2004 Autodesk, Inc. Utilitaires de menu AutoCAD chargés.; erreur: type d'argument incorrect: FILE nil AutoCAD Express Tools Copyright © 2002-2004 Autodesk, Inc.MOVEBAK command loaded. Type "ssx" at a Command: prompt or (ssx) at any object selection prompt.Commande: _scriptEntrez un nom de fichier script. Settings\utilisateur\Bureau\Nouveau dossier\R+2.scr>: C:\speratoscipt\scrit.sc "scrit.sc.scr": Impossible de trouver le fichier. Commande: _qsaveCommande: copierhistCommande: _lceos Commande inconnue "LCEOS". Appuyez sur F1 pour obtenir de l'aide. Commande: _peno Commande inconnue "PENO". Appuyez sur F1 pour obtenir de l'aide. Commande: C:/Documents Commande inconnue "C:/DOCUMENTS". Appuyez sur F1 pour obtenir de l'aide. Commande: and Commande inconnue "AND". Appuyez sur F1 pour obtenir de l'aide. Commande: settings:utilisateuR/Bureau/Nouveau Commande inconnue "SETTINGS:UTILISATEUR/BUREAU/NOUVEAU". Appuyez sur F1 pour obtenir de l'aide. Commande: dOSSIER/R+".dwgCommande inconnue "DOSSIER/R+".DWG". Appuyez sur F1 pour obtenir de l'aide. Commande: _scriptEntrez un nom de fichier script. Settings\utilisateur\Bureau\Nouveau dossier\R+2.scr>: C:\speratoscipt\scrpt.scr "scrpt.scr": Impossible de trouver le fichier. Commande: _qsaveEntrez le nom du dessin à ouvrir <.>: C:/Documents and Settings/utilisateur/Bureau/Nouveau dossier/R+2.dwg Ouverture d'un fichier de format AutoCAD 2000.Remplacement de [sas_____.pfb] par [sANSS___.TTF].Remplacement de [CENT.SHX] par [simplex.shx].Remplacement de [iSO8] par [simplex.shx].Remplacement de [romanc8] par [simplex.shx].Remplacement de [ROMANS8] par [simplex.shx].Régénération de la présentation.Régénération du modèle. AutoCAD Express Tools Copyright © 2002-2004 Autodesk, Inc. Utilitaires de menu AutoCAD chargés.; erreur: type d'argument incorrect: FILE nil AutoCAD Express Tools Copyright © 2002-2004 Autodesk, Inc.MOVEBAK command loaded. Type "ssx" at a Command: prompt or (ssx) at any object selection prompt.Commande: _scriptEntrez un nom de fichier script. Settings\utilisateur\Bureau\Nouveau dossier\R+2.scr>: C:\speratoscipt\scrit.sc "scrit.sc.scr": Impossible de trouver le fichier. Commande: _qsaveCommande: copierhistCommande: _lceos Commande inconnue "LCEOS". Appuyez sur F1 pour obtenir de l'aide. Commande: _peno Commande inconnue "PENO". Appuyez sur F1 pour obtenir de l'aide. Commande: C:/Documents Commande inconnue "C:/DOCUMENTS". Appuyez sur F1 pour obtenir de l'aide. Commande: and Commande inconnue "AND". Appuyez sur F1 pour obtenir de l'aide. Commande: settings:utilisateuR/Bureau/Nouveau Commande inconnue "SETTINGS:UTILISATEUR/BUREAU/NOUVEAU". Appuyez sur F1 pour obtenir de l'aide. Commande: dOSSIER/R+".dwgCommande inconnue "DOSSIER/R+".DWG". Appuyez sur F1 pour obtenir de l'aide. Commande: _scriptEntrez un nom de fichier script. Settings\utilisateur\Bureau\Nouveau dossier\R+2.scr>: C:\speratoscipt\scrpt.scr "scrpt.scr": Impossible de trouver le fichier. Commande: _qsaveCommande: copierhistCommande: _oe_pencl Commande inconnue "OE_PENCL". Appuyez sur F1 pour obtenir de l'aide. Commande: C:/Documents Commande inconnue "C:/DOCUMENTS". Appuyez sur F1 pour obtenir de l'aide. Commande: and Commande inconnue "AND". Appuyez sur F1 pour obtenir de l'aide. Commande: settings:utilisateuR/Bureau/Nouveau Commande inconnue "SETTINGS:UTILISATEUR/BUREAU/NOUVEAU". Appuyez sur F1 pour obtenir de l'aide. Commande: dOSSIER/RDC.dwgCommande inconnue "DOSSIER/RDC.DWG". Appuyez sur F1 pour obtenir de l'aide. Commande: _scriptEntrez un nom de fichier script. Settings\utilisateur\Bureau\Nouveau dossier\R+2.scr>: C:\supeautocrit\scipT.sc "scipT.sc.scr": Impossible de trouver le fichier. Commande: _qsave J'ai aussi essayé avec le logiciel SCRIPTEUR, celui me créer un Script, il se lance corectement mais il ne me traite que le 1er dessin et s'arrette ? _.open"C:\Documents and Settings\utilisateur\Bureau\Nouveau dossier\R+1.dwg"-attedito 124.13,8.63 vrTESTn_qsave_close_.open"C:\Documents and Settings\utilisateur\Bureau\Nouveau dossier\R+2.dwg"-attedito 124.13,8.63 vrTESTn_qsave_close_.open"C:\Documents and Settings\utilisateur\Bureau\Nouveau dossier\R+3.dwg"-attedito 124.13,8.63 vrTESTn_qsave_close_.open"C:\Documents and Settings\utilisateur\Bureau\Nouveau dossier\RDC.dwg"-attedito 124.13,8.63 vrTESTn_qsave_close Voila, si quelqun peu m'aider .....
Tramber Posté(e) le 6 novembre 2006 Posté(e) le 6 novembre 2006 Commande: _scriptEntrez un nom de fichier script. Settings\utilisateur\Bureau\Nouveau dossier\R+2.scr>: C:\speratoscipt\scrit.sc "scrit.sc.scr": Impossible de trouver le fichier. Là, y a déjà une erreur à cause du sc au lieu de scr, ensuite tout foire en cascade. Montre-nous un bout de script aussi, ca sera peut-être utile. Bureau d'études dessin. Spécialiste Escaliers Développement - Formation ./__\. (.°=°.)
Eric Posté(e) le 6 novembre 2006 Posté(e) le 6 novembre 2006 Bonjour, bonjour SAS est encore en développement et a quelques ratés. :red: Mais c'est grâce à des messages comme celui ci que l'on pourra le faire évoluer. Alors quand cela ne fonctionne pas ne le balancez pas tout de suite à la poubelle mais indiquez les problèmes comme l'a fait Doberman. D'après moi ce qui se passe dans ton cas c'est que les informations sont envoyées par SAS trop vite à AutoCAD (ça dépend du PC, s'il y a des applicatifs qui se chargent au démarrage,etc) Il est déja préférable de lancer AutoCAD avant SAS (comme cela AutoCAD ne travaillera plus lorsque on lui demande de faire quelque chose) Ensuite va dans les options de SAS et change la "vitesse d'envoie des informations, elle est par defaut à 1 ms (peut être un peu trop rapide), essaie 2 ms pour voir si ça va mieux. Si cela ne fonctionne pas la 1 ere fois réessayer. Et merci pour les infos. Eric est formateur, revendeur sur AutoCAD LT, DraftSight, ZWCAD, SketchUp et PDF2CAD
Tramber Posté(e) le 7 novembre 2006 Posté(e) le 7 novembre 2006 Oups, j'avais pas capté que c'était produit avec Son Altesse Serenissime ! Bureau d'études dessin. Spécialiste Escaliers Développement - Formation ./__\. (.°=°.)
doberman Posté(e) le 7 novembre 2006 Auteur Posté(e) le 7 novembre 2006 Bonjour J'ai limpression que SAS n'aime pas les Espace dans les nom de fichier.De plus il demande des Commande incompréensible, il mélange des lettre ??!! Commande: _oenp Commande inconnue [surligneur] "OENP"[/surligneur]. Appuyez sur F1 pour obtenir de l'aide. Commande: C:/Documents Commande inconnue "C:/DOCUMENTS". Appuyez sur F1 pour obtenir de l'aide. Commande: and Commande inconnue "AND". Appuyez sur F1 pour obtenir de l'aide. Commande: settings:utilisateur/Bureau/Nouveau_dossier/R+2.dwgCommande inconnue "SETTINGS:UTILISATEUR/BUREAU/NOUVEAU_DOSSIER/R+2.DWG". Appuyez sur F1 pour obtenir de l'aide. Commande: _scriptEntrez un nom de fichier script. : C:\superautoscript\script.scr Commande: -attedit Edition des attributs un par un ? [Oui/Non] : o Entrez la spécification du nom de bloc <*>: Entrez spécification étiquette d'attribut <*>: Entrez spécification valeur de l'attribut <*>:Sélection des attributs: 124.13,8.63Spécifiez le coin opposé: Spécification de fenêtre non valable.Spécifiez le coin opposé: 0 trouvé Eric, j'ai essayé en mettant 2sec, 10sec, 20sec mais a priorie, aucun changement visible. Mon script est tout simple : -attedito 124.13,8.63 vrTEST SEBn Je lui demande juste de changer un texte dans mon cartouche.
Patrick_35 Posté(e) le 7 novembre 2006 Posté(e) le 7 novembre 2006 SalutJe ne veux pas faire de concurence à SAS, mais tu as Scriptor @+ Les Lisps de PatrickLe but n'est pas toujours placé pour être atteint, mais pour servir de point de mire.Joseph Joubert, 1754-1824
doberman Posté(e) le 7 novembre 2006 Auteur Posté(e) le 7 novembre 2006 C cool merci bien, Scriptor fonctionne mais est ce que quelqun peu me dire pkoi autocad me trouve 1 fois sur 2 les Coordonnées de mon script ? Commande: -atteditEdition des attributs un par un ? [Oui/Non] : oEntrez la spécification du nom de bloc <*>:Entrez spécification étiquette d'attribut <*>:Entrez spécification valeur de l'attribut <*>:Sélection des attributs: 124.13,8.63[surligneur] 1 trouvé[/surligneur]Sélection des attributs:1 attributs sélectionnés.Entrez une option [Valeur/POsition/Hauteur/Angle/Style/CAlque/COuleur/suivaNt] : vEntrez le type de modification de la valeur [Changer/Remplacer] : rEntrez une nouvelle valeur d'attribut: Test SebEntrez une option [Valeur/POsition/Hauteur/Angle/Style/CAlque/COuleur/suivaNt] : nCommande: _.qsaveCommande: _.openEntrez le nom du dessin à ouvrir Settings\utilisateur\Bureau\Nouveau_dossier\R+2.dwg>: "C:\Documents and Settings\utilisateur\Bureau\Nouveau_dossier\R+3.dwg"Ouverture d'un fichier de format AutoCAD 2000.Remplacement de [sas_____.pfb] par [sANSS___.TTF].Remplacement de [CENT.SHX] par [simplex.shx].Remplacement de [TEB_____.pfb] par [TECHB___.TTF].Remplacement de [romanc8] par [simplex.shx].Remplacement de [ROMANS8] par [simplex.shx].Régénération de la présentation.Régénération du modèle.Commande:Commande:AutoCAD Express Tools Copyright © 2002-2004 Autodesk, Inc.Utilitaires de menu AutoCAD chargés.; erreur: type d'argument incorrect: FILE nilAutoCAD Express Tools Copyright © 2002-2004 Autodesk, Inc.MOVEBAK command loaded. Type "ssx" at a Command: prompt or (ssx) at any object selection prompt.Commande: -atteditEdition des attributs un par un ? [Oui/Non] : oEntrez la spécification du nom de bloc <*>:Entrez spécification étiquette d'attribut <*>:Entrez spécification valeur de l'attribut <*>:Sélection des attributs: 124.13,8.63[surligneur] 0 trouvé[/surligneur]Sélection des attributs:0 attributs sélectionnés.*Incorrect* Ya til une Explication ?? Ou comment puis-je demandé la modification d'un attrubut autrement qu'en passant par les Coordonnées ?? [Edité le 7/11/2006 par doberman]
Eric Posté(e) le 7 novembre 2006 Posté(e) le 7 novembre 2006 Je ne veux pas faire de concurence à SAS, mais tu as Scriptor No problemo Patrick :D Comme je l'ai dit SAS n'est pas finit et ce problème apparait que sur certains pc Mais j'ai trouvé une nouvelle méthode d'envoie des informations qui devrait gommer ce problème. Il faudra juste attendre quelques jours. Mais ce serait sympa si il y avait des gens pour tester cette prochaine version. Merci à vous. Eric est formateur, revendeur sur AutoCAD LT, DraftSight, ZWCAD, SketchUp et PDF2CAD
Patrick_35 Posté(e) le 7 novembre 2006 Posté(e) le 7 novembre 2006 Tu peux sélectionner un attribut par le nom du bloc, son étiquette et sa valeurSi ça ne passe pas avec les coordonnées, c'est à mon avis à cause du zoom. En passant en zoom étendu, cela règle parfois les problèmes @+ Les Lisps de PatrickLe but n'est pas toujours placé pour être atteint, mais pour servir de point de mire.Joseph Joubert, 1754-1824
doberman Posté(e) le 7 novembre 2006 Auteur Posté(e) le 7 novembre 2006 Ok je v asseayé en faisant un Zoom etendu avant d'edité mon attibut, car en fait mon atrubut 'anterieur' na pas toujours la meme valeur, ce qui mempeche de l'edité ainsi. Eric je suis tres friand de "petite" amélioration tel que ton programme SAS, je veut bien tester la prochaine version ..
doberman Posté(e) le 7 novembre 2006 Auteur Posté(e) le 7 novembre 2006 Merci Patrck, en passant en Zoom etendu avant de lancer -attedit, ca marche nikel !!!Sauf quil ne me ferme pas le dernier Fichier ?? M'enfin c'est rien je le ferme a la main et Basta.. Merci a vous Ps: Eric, ma proposition tien toujours.
Eric Posté(e) le 2 janvier 2007 Posté(e) le 2 janvier 2007 La version 0.8 est sortie Bon je n'ai pas encore réussis à corriger tous les problèmes de communication mais ça avance. Voir ce message pour les infos Merci aux testeurs [Edité le 2/1/2007 par Eric] Eric est formateur, revendeur sur AutoCAD LT, DraftSight, ZWCAD, SketchUp et PDF2CAD
Messages recommandés
Créer un compte ou se connecter pour commenter
Vous devez être membre afin de pouvoir déposer un commentaire
Créer un compte
Créez un compte sur notre communauté. C’est facile !
Créer un nouveau compteSe connecter
Vous avez déjà un compte ? Connectez-vous ici.
Connectez-vous maintenant